pauperdom
Example
The family's situation had deteriorated to pauperdom, with no food or shelter. [pauperdom: noun]
Example
He was born into pauperdom and never knew anything else. [pauperdom: noun]
indigence
Example
The charity organization provided assistance to those living in indigence. [indigence: noun]
Example
She was forced into indigence after losing her job and home. [indigence: noun]

Which word is more common?
Indigence is more commonly used than pauperdom in everyday language and is more versatile in its usage.
What’s the difference in the tone of formality between pauperdom and indigence?
Indigence is more formal than pauperdom and is often used in academic or professional contexts, while pauperdom is more informal and less commonly used.
